A high-growth financial services firm is seeking a commercially minded and highly organised Strategic Programme Specialist to join its Strategy & Business Operations team in London. Working closely with senior leadership, this is a high-visibility opportunity to support strategic initiatives across business operations, technology, trading, and transformation projects within a fast-paced investment banking environment. This role would suit an ambitious graduate or early-career professional looking to build a long-term career within financial services, strategy, or programme management.
Responsibilities
- Support the coordination and delivery of strategic business initiatives across multiple workstreams
- Track project milestones, actions, dependencies, and risks across concurrent programmes
- Prepare presentations, reporting packs, and briefing materials for senior stakeholders
- Liaise with internal teams to gather updates, monitor progress, and escalate blockers where required
- Maintain accurate project documentation, logs, and governance records
- Contribute to process improvement initiatives and operational efficiency projects
- Support the implementation of tools and workflows to improve collaboration and productivity
Requirements
- Strong organisational and multitasking skills with the ability to manage competing priorities
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management capabilities
- Strong proficiency with Microsoft Excel and PowerPoint
- Analytical mindset with strong attention to detail
- Interest in investment banking, trading, technology, or business operations
- Comfortable working in a fast-moving and evolving environment
- Proactive, adaptable, and solutions-oriented approach
Desirable Experience
- Exposure to project management or task tracking tools such as Jira, Asana, Trello, Monday.com, or Microsoft Project
- Interest in AI tools, workflow automation, or emerging productivity technologies
- Exposure to reporting, analytics, or data visualisation tools
